北京市通州区日光温室通风水汽散失分析OA北大核心CSCDCSTPCD

WATER LOSS FROM GREENHOUSE IN TONGZHOU DISTRICT,BEIJING

中文摘要英文摘要

利用北京市通州区某日光温室草莓成熟时段的环境因子观测资料,基于水量平衡方程对温室内的蒸发蒸腾量进行了计算,通过经验公式估算了由于自然通风产生的水汽散失量.结果表明:日光温室单元在典型时段内,蒸发蒸腾量占总灌水量的63.3%,通风水汽散失消耗总灌水量的17.4%.通风过程引起的水汽散失量不可再利用,是实际水量损失的重要组成部分.

Observed data of greenhouse in Tongzhou District,Beijing during the period of strawberry maturation were used.Evapotranspiration was estimated by balance equation of hydrological processes,and water losses were estimated through ventilation model under natural ventilation.Data showed that 17.4% of irrigation water was consumed by ventilation in the duration of greenhouse,which could not be used and became the main part of actual water loss.
